AUTHORS: Antti Miettinen, Jani Nousiainen, Jyri Rajamäki
Download as PDF
ABSTRACT: The topic of the study is topical, as the various universities and non-governmental companies are looking for ways to improve their processes to gain budget savings. This study will debate on the development, comprehension and rationalization of version control system (VCS) usage at Finnish Aalto University. The applied research methodology is a multiple case study analysis. The study has been conducted during a VCS project, which aimed to clarify the usage of VCS at Aalto University by providing a centrally managed system instead of multiple systems which are currently used among the departments of Aalto University. Objective of the study is to examine the possibility to substitute current systems to a one, centrally managed system and clarify the steps important to a VCS acquisition project and suggest improvements to the process of the project. The project itself was conducted at the premises of Aalto University from 2015 to 2016. The most important result is that the reduction of overlapping systems will significantly improve the usage of the system and the local support provided for the system. At the same time, reduction will also offer a possibility to focus on the development of systems instead of just focusing on administrating multiple systems.
KEYWORDS: Case study, Version control system, Acquisition, Rationalization
REFERENCES:
[1] Rochkind, M. J. (1975). The source code control system. IEEE Transactions on Software Engineer-ing, (4), 364-370.
[2] Sink, E. (2011). Version control by example. Pyrenean Gold Press.
[3] Lähteenmäki, I. (2015). Preliminary report on version control system. (Internal report). Espoo: Aalto University.
[4] Yin, R. K. (2009). Case study research: Design and methods (4th ed ed.). Thousand Oaks (Calif.): Sage Publications.
[5] Pritchard, C. L., & PMP, P. (2014). Risk management: Concepts and guidance. CRC Press.
[6] Ministry of Defence, Finland (2011). 'KATAKRI, National Security Auditing Criteria. Version II,' 2011.
[7] Ministry of Finance, Finland (online). The first version of the structural VAHTI-website. https://www.vahtiohje.fi/web/guest/home
[8] Ministry of Justice, Finland (2010). “Government Decree on information security in central government.”
[9] Trivedi, P., & Sharma, A. (2013). A comparative study between iterative waterfall and incremental software development life cycle model for optimizing the resources using computer simulation. 2nd International Conference on Information Management in the Knowledge Economy (IMKE), pp. 188-194.
[10] Myers, G. J., Sandler, C., & Badgett, T. (2011). The art of software testing John Wiley & Sons.
[11] Nielsen, J. (1994). Usability inspection methods. Conference Companion on Human Factors in Computing Systems, 413-414.
[12] Nielsen, J. (March, 2000). Why you only need to test with 5 users. Retrieved from https://www.nngroup.com/articles/why-youonly-need-to-test-with-5-users/
[13] Hutcheson, M. L. (2003). Software testing fundamentals: Methods and metrics John Wiley & Sons.